11 Greenslade Road, Barking, IG11 9XE is a leasehold flat built between 1991-1995. The property offers approximately 700 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or of a 3-storey building.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£243,871 , which equates to approximately £349 per square foot. It was last sold on 14 Dec 2007 for £162,000. Since then, the value has increased by £81,871, representing a 50.5% increase, or approximately 2.7% per year.

The current estimated value of £243,871 is:

  • 8.8% higher than the average property price on Greenslade Road
  • 12.2% higher than the average in the IG11 9XE postcode area
  • and 45.1% lower than the average price for Barking as a whole

11 Greenslade Road, Barking, Barking And Dagenham, Greater London, IG11 9XE has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Jan 2026.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 19 Sep 2016,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 35.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from very poor to average, while the heating system type remained the same (room heaters, electric).
  • The hot water energy efficiency improving from very poor to average, while the system remained as electric immersion, standard tariff.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, insulated (assumed), impro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 43% of fixed outlets to excellent lighting efficiency, with efficiency improving from average to very good.

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has very low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
